First revealed during Toy Fair earlier this year, the bulk of Mattel’s highly anticipated Kpop Demon Hunters doll collection is now available for purchase and preorder. The lineup includes the core range of dolls featuring Jinu in his iconic “Soda Pop” look alongside the members of HUNTR/X in their opening “How It’s Done” performance outfits.
Fans can also add the singing doll collection to their shelves, with the characters decked out in their dazzling “Golden” stage-ready looks while performing along to the record-breaking hit track.
While Mattel’s official website currently has the dolls available for preorder ahead of their wider release later this summer, major collectible retailers including Big Bad Toy Store and Entertainment Earth have also opened preorders. For those eager to secure them immediately, Amazon currently has select dolls available for purchase as well.
